These are standard therapy for melanoma, but long-term side effects on disease in the heart arteries is poorly understood. In this study, melanoma patients receiving ICIs for the first time will undergo a coronary computed tomography angiography (CCTA) scan. CCTA results will be analyzed by the FDA-approved Cleerly TM image analysis pipeline. Patients with disease in their heart arteries will be randomized to usual care or aggressive lipid lowering therapy. Those in the aggressive lipid lowering therapy arm will be seen by a cardiologist and placed on standard lipid lowering medications with a goal of achieving an LDL-C ≤ 55mg\u002FdL. Follow-up CCTA scans will occur at 12-month and 24-month timepoints. The primary outcome of interest will be differences in LDL-C levels between the two arms at the 12-month timepoint. The secondary outcome of interest will be the differences in total plaque volume between the two arms at the 12-month timepoint.",null,[19],"Melanoma",[21,22,23],"atherosclerosis","coronary artery disease","coronary atherosclerosis","INTERVENTIONAL","TREATMENT",[27],"NA",{"count":29,"type":30},40,"ESTIMATED",[32],{"type":33,"name":34,"description":35,"armGroupLabels":36},"DRUG","Statins (atorvastatin, rosuvastatin, simvastatin, or pravastatin), +\u002F- ezetimibe, +\u002F- PCSK9 inhibitor (alirocumab, evolocumab, inclisiran)","Participants randomized to the aggressive lipid lowering therapy arm will receive Guideline-directed lipid-lowering therapy (statins and\u002For ezetimibe and\u002For PCSK9 inhibitors) managed by a cardiologist with dose adjustments to achieve LDL-C ≤55 mg\u002FdL.",[37],"Aggressive Lipid Lowering Therapy",[39],{"measure":40,"description":41,"timeFrame":42},"Mean change in LDL-C from baseline to 12 months","Each participant will have LDL-C measured prior to randomization and at the 12-month timepoint. ICIs are standard melanoma treatments, but their long-term effects on heart arteries are not fully understood. You would have a special heart scan (coronary computed tomography angiography, CCTA). If the scan shows disease in your heart arteries, you would be randomly assigned to either usual care or an aggressive lipid-lowering therapy. This therapy involves statins (like atorvastatin, rosuvastatin, simvastatin, or pravastatin), possibly with ezetimibe or PCSK9 inhibitors (alirocumab, evolocumab, inclisiran), managed by a heart doctor to achieve very low LDL-C levels (bad cholesterol). The main goal is to see the change in LDL-C over 12 months. This study is for people aged 55 or older.","The main measurement for this study is taken at 12 months after baseline.",133,"You would undergo a coronary computed tomography angiography (CCTA) scan.
